Phillip W. Grant
August 4, 1939 - December 22, 2023
Phillip Worthington Grant died peacefully in his sleep December 22nd, 2023, at his home in Brawley, CA.
A long time educator and coach, Grant was born and raised in Los Angeles, where he graduated from Hamilton High School. He went on to attend Texas A&M University, earning both a BA and MA degree in history. He served in the United States Army 3rd Infantry Division from 1959-1961. He coached basketball, football, baseball and track during a 40-plus-year career at both high school and collegiate levels at schools in Texas, Oregon, and California. He arrived in Brawley in 1989 and was Brawley Union High School's basketball coach for 14 years. He also coached at Southwest High School in El Centro, for two years.
He was preceded in death by his parents Dorothy and Clifford Grant of Los Angeles and his brother Glen Grant of Honolulu.
He is survived by his wife, Judy Grant of Brawley, his son Christopher Grant of Austin, TX, his daughter Amy Grant Blackwell of Melissa, TX, his three grandchildren, Everette Blackwell, Sadie Blackwell and Eliana Grant and his sister, Pamela Berson of Los Angeles.
